Messages in this thread Patch in this message | | | Subject | [PATCH 2/9] x86, pkeys, selftests: save off 'prot' for allocations | From | Dave Hansen <> | Date | Mon, 26 Mar 2018 10:27:24 -0700 |
| |
From: Dave Hansen <dave.hansen@linux.intel.com>
This makes it possible to to tell what 'prot' a given allocation is supposed to have. That way, if we want to change just the pkey, we know what 'prot' to pass to mprotect_pkey().
Also, keep a record of the most recent allocation so the tests can easily find it.
